Is 217528081 a prime number?
It is possible to find out using mathematical methods whether a given integer is a prime number or not.
Yes, 217 528 081 is a prime number.
Indeed, the definition of a prime numbers is to have exactly two distinct positive divisors, 1 and itself. A number is a divisor of another number when the remainder of Euclid’s division of the second one by the first one is zero. Concerning the number 217 528 081, the only two divisors are 1 and 217 528 081. Therefore 217 528 081 is a prime number.
As a consequence, 217 528 081 is only a multiple of 1 and 217 528 081.
